Rising damp is a natural effect because of the stress of water present within the soil and the porosity of masonry materials. This capillary impact might lead to a water/moisture rise inside the wall. This is commonly seen as moist and darker areas with flaking renders and salt efflorescence the place the water penetrates the render. Dark areas that seem like wet spots are additionally an indication of a high level of salts within the surface withholding the water in its salt crystals.

Damp-proofing rods use similar lively ingredients to those present in liquid or cream-primarily based rising damp treatments, but contained in a strong rod. They are generally considered to be simpler to make use of than different forms of rising damp remedy as the method of set up is solely to insert them into the correct sized holes drilled right into a mortar mattress. Damp-proofing rods are available with BBA approval. In many cases, damp is attributable to "bridging" of a damp-proof course that's otherwise working effectively.

Porous tubes are put in alongside a mortar course. In concept these encourage evaporation and reduce the rise of the damp. Independent take a look at certification are available for this kind of product and tests carried out by the Building Research Establishment counsel that they are efficient at controlling rising damp. A physical damp proof course created from plastic can be put in into an existing building by cutting into short sections of the mortar course, and installing quick sections of the damp proof course material.


Another methodology is to physically minimize and insert a steel sheet a couple of centimetres above floor. This might stop the capillary rise within the render, however not if the capillary rise can be taking place inside the masonry. It has been advised that bettering drainage around partitions affected by rising damp can help to cut back the peak of rise by decreasing the amount of water obtainable to be absorbed into the capillaries of the wall. Typically a trench can be excavated across the affected wall into which a porous pipe would be laid. The trench would then be again-full of a porous materials corresponding to a single-sized aggregate, forming a French drain. In simple terms rising damp happens when ground water travels upwards through porous constructing supplies corresponding to brick, sandstone, or mortar, a lot in the identical means that oil travels upwards through the wick of a lamp.

Excess moisture leads – on almost all indoor materials – to development of microbes corresponding to moulds, fungi and bacteria, which subsequently emit spores, cells, fragments and unstable natural compounds into the indoor air. Moreover, dampness initiates chemical and/or organic degradation of materials, which also causes air pollution of the indoor air. Exposure to microbial contaminants is clinically related to respiratory symptoms, allergies, bronchial asthma and immunological reactions.
